Transaction 95c640a2220a80b5b028c0cb1ab55dfca63697925cde981c6bbb8856dfd540f3

1 Input
2 Outputs
  • 95c640a2220a80b5b028c0cb1ab55dfca63697925cde981c6bbb8856dfd540f3:0
  • value  1300895
    address  3DhtZ7zLCbQXphkh1QsMbac94nqVnzBpsc
  • 95c640a2220a80b5b028c0cb1ab55dfca63697925cde981c6bbb8856dfd540f3:1
  • value  18627395
    address  3LgbHTpaEGevqJTkKGnusuT4kf3WAEt6M9